Exclamation Hard Vibrating at idle

i have a 2000 chevy blazer its got the 4.6 v6 178xxx mileage,the concern i have is that it idles hard but when your driving its fine . It had bad engine mounts and those were replaced , did a full tune up plugs cables filters,oil change,distibutor cap.Fuel economy is also very bad.It has no cat converter ?could that have something to do with it ? have one i bought new at advance autoparts for $97 just havent gotten around to putting it in.I think it could be a sensor?

Is the check engine light on? What are the codes?

Have you checked over the vacuum lines for leaks? Cleaned the MAF sensor, EGR valve, and/or throttle body (including IAC valve)? <-- much of that is explained in other threads so search up.
